If you're a Cuban, hit the shore and swim 90 miles north. If you're a tourist, get out of Miami and drive 3.5 hours south. We belong to the latter category; the tourists who have heard of this "must" when in southern Florida, this legendary trip to Key West. Surprisingly, the road isn't all that exciting. Movies display this romantic voyage on the highway on the water. In fact, it is merely a regular highway between and through the 40 or so islands - keys - before the final destination. The Myth
In numerous American movies and TV-shows, young kids go to Florida for spring break to party. A few decades ago the in-spot was Fort Lauderdale. They got tired of the drunken kids. Daytona Beach jumped on the bandwagon and said "We'll take them". So, now the hot spot of the east is Daytona Beach. Accordingly, it has to be visited. Arriving there daytime is about as exciting as driving on Interstate 10. In other words, no visible action anywhere. The kids are probably asleep.
